A brief overview of the key points contained in the NEPAD framework, which paints a broad picture of the need for business-to-government relationships and of the need to create an internationally competitive environment for investment where returns are attractive, good governance is guaranteed, regulatory frameworks are simple and helpful, and risks are lowered. (...) In referring to the key principles of NEPAD and trying to draw parallels with the mining industry, we can see that the industry does have a key role to play in the success of NEPAD. Mining by its nature brings fixed capital flows into an economy. The demands on infrastructure and support services are numerous, and thus bring development to the regions in which deposits are found. (SAJIA/DÜI)
